The Most Up To Date Improvements in LASIK Innovation
As you consider the advantages and dangers of LASIK surgery, it's interesting to explore the most recent innovations in LASIK modern technology that improve safety and security and efficiency.
One considerable growth is the use of femtosecond lasers, which produce accurate corneal flaps with marginal disturbance. Additionally, wavefront-guided LASIK gives customized therapy by mapping your eye's special flaws, boosting end results.
One more development is the intro of SMILE (Tiny Incision Lenticule Removal), a minimally invasive method that offers quicker healing times and less dry eye symptoms.
Boosted analysis tools, like high-resolution imaging, likewise assist specialists plan treatments extra properly.
